|
2 |' V4 q3 F5 x; q. q/ U3 s2 I4 Q
, f6 v$ j- q! w+ C D! h) S, t- B+ r, Z8 @
8 {2 z; L* A( F. v, m Q4 F# f. `4 w4 t, h) J5 o
今天的东莞格外的热,但比天气更火热的,应该是华为2019开发者大会的现场。
k2 P) U/ T/ A2 R
- G9 A+ d! Q. M* c1 [
+ z. [& p; X6 E) _2 a今年出了华为被断供这个事儿之后,大家对华为接下来的生存战略也格外关注,也许是为了表决心,华为召开了有史以来规模最大的全球开发者大会,这也算是行业内的大事件了。
$ J' m' d3 f% i* e/ Q% S) g# D$ F" U) J' `% E5 r. m
/ b! {- R h3 o

8 {7 B& }, B3 e
2 k* _: Q; l; B- C大家最最最关注的,也就是华为鸿蒙系统。这么多年,安卓系统一直在手机系统中占据绝对的主导地位,一旦华为被谷歌断供,后果不堪设想。5 z3 Q3 t1 W# J9 s) m
4 Q" U4 g* i( F; K
4 e6 M" o' s4 {2 x4 P+ |+ l而寄托了国产OS希望的,无疑也是鸿蒙系统,在今天的开发者大会上,它终于亮相了,鲁sir更愿意理解为,它终于“亮剑”了。- F( C2 B% t& E! b1 @! i" [/ f
* F' V3 @6 y1 b
- o" B/ [, K# M% h7 }% a$ C鸿蒙系统:手机随时可用: H' z0 U" a R3 C6 G
1 L. Q% m+ @9 C/ `) q& v3 J鸿蒙操作系统。英文名Harmony OS,基于微内核的全场景分布式OS。本着要把《山海经》注册一遍的原则,鸿蒙当初可能没怎么考虑到英文发音,到现在只能取了个Harmony谐音。 ; H) w# L) [, R5 Z; u; `4 @) [
. t/ W6 o7 ~2 Z) d e
# H: u( d9 r' m/ I( b5 K
( ?/ t& _' ^0 f2 r9 l/ I8 a
8 I) r" k f3 f5 e好了说回主题,鸿蒙系统有四大特点:分布架构、天生流畅、内核安全、生态共享。4 n' }% V0 _: a
9 L7 ]$ d$ O' l! v/ \- V
- L+ y% W T3 R0 k t(1)分布架构
" R: k7 {( Y; p: x2 ^3 |6 ?' S$ D这是分布式架构首次用于终端OS,可实现跨超终端无缝协同体验,灵活适配全场景丰富终端形态。" d$ G4 {* ]; ?' S
3 e2 e1 I- ]2 P: g5 y/ _( K0 b% ?0 C5 N' C# f
鸿蒙OS的“分布式OS架构”可以帮助开发者像开发同一终端一样开发跨终端分布式应用,也可以让消费者享受到强大的跨终端业务协同能力带来的无缝体验。) U4 {" J4 D4 p, c: q& n! A
6 R% X. A1 w, D
6 [1 K7 K- Z( d/ ^
# t0 H2 q" d, k. x- o/ y- N
7 i& {6 C/ M( t* U
举个例子来讲,智能手机和智能电视用户不同,两个系统之间有差别,但它们可以采用同样的内核,部署不同的界面功能。这也是鸿蒙系统最大的优势,适配不同的屏幕大小与硬件的能力,开发者呢也可以一次开发多个终端应用,并同时维护多个APP版本。* p. H! O3 |: M/ G# a, `1 f
( @& f! D! K8 \8 _. P/ u
6 q" E# r3 l- [5 i2 y7 L- _* P
此外,方舟编译器未来将支持多语言统一编译,大幅提高开发效率。
+ z* c( l/ S5 P6 A9 g) f. Z% c3 Y. e' W( @ E6 Q% M
/ ^ L4 S K4 p0 o; f(2)天生流畅. ?0 W0 ~, K D$ e+ h
安卓有超过1亿行代码,内核就超过2000万行,整体比较冗余,与之相比,鸿蒙系统采用了“微内核”的设计理念,微内核采用同一套操作平台,针对不同硬件能力的产品进行部署,提升效率。
- [8 k t; I8 ]! s# w! z! v
$ f$ V {) f! A% c( G0 ~% e# Z$ I4 c4 u6 y
鸿蒙OS通过使用确定时延引擎和高性能IPC两大技术,解决现有系统性能不足的问题。
, r, G5 S% P6 o2 B) B; v! a4 D% i2 p# u! [1 \# r/ ~5 S
8 M! G* [9 E! W* i$ P4 ] " n7 n6 ?" o8 r9 @9 t0 P+ c
# N2 V: y) b/ p2 l( Q5 i
确定时延引擎可在任务执行前分配优先级及时限进行调度处理,应用响应时延降低25.7%,也就是我们所说的智能调配,和开游戏模式时会调动所有性能到游戏中是一个道理。* A1 H% ^% w p
# Y5 J9 D* J2 r% E! @
2 T k: `% S! L' R [
而微内核结构小巧的特性,可以使IPC(进程间通信)性能大大提高,进程通信效率较现有系统提升5倍。
/ u7 i$ N8 t6 r! t' M9 n$ F, c! L! b% n/ T
: \' \. D4 q! I2 z3 k(3)内核安全
, n; x; i/ @+ S/ U微内核设计尽可能多地实现系统服务,同时加入相互之间的安全保护。
9 O4 Q, |2 L/ b i& \$ c0 r8 g2 i& W; S ^4 o {$ ^
* v7 u" Z( F# Q
鸿蒙OS将微内核技术应用于可信执行环境(TEE),通过形式化方法,重塑可信安全。& k) {( i0 N4 H% g! N1 e2 s. D' c
" v% P9 ^! [) N/ }1 q2 w0 G* m; o/ {2 U2 H F, d
: |3 H* O9 V3 m2 r
' B: c7 w% E S; ]* X# v3 _
由于鸿蒙OS微内核的代码量只有安卓宏内核的千分之一,其受攻击几率也大幅降低。: Q1 f; V1 o( N* @- S
: ~; U5 c% R) K4 X( f
& g0 A" R& l8 d$ R
这里解释的话会比较复杂,形式化方法是从源头验证系统正确,无漏洞的有效手段。感兴趣的同学可以自己搜一搜资料。
5 Q, Y9 S. B' z7 g
L: E+ l( A; ?6 H( }/ c9 K# T' ?
(4)生态共享 G+ N' i: V o) Q$ v
跨终端生态共享,是5G时代的主题。分布式架构+微内核设计,让开发者可以基于同一工程高效构建多端自动运行App,实现真正的一次开发,多端部署,在跨设备之间实现共享生态。
p b% n( b6 L, l/ M7 C. \8 y |1 H' n
; ?; n+ K! w9 n1 x' y2 c

' [( J& L$ S/ F. _6 ]4 O: f. d
" p! c- h O! }还要说一说华为的方舟编译器,它在鸿蒙系统中也有发言权。方舟编译器可供开发者在一次性将高级语言编译为机器码。此外,方舟编译器未来将支持多语言统一编译,可大幅提高开发效率。6 g. w& {6 U. i& x5 V8 E/ x8 {
. k/ h' M9 r5 G: k+ z4 j
0 O' v! a1 p7 l# J这样的鸿蒙系统,能秒天秒地秒安卓吗?答案是暂时还不能。这也是鲁sir比较敬佩华为的地方,敢在全球开发者面前直言自己的缺点。
4 T U! d+ D$ c- _4 Z0 h; B: B& H0 Y/ n
2 `# }: O( Q# N4 Y
任正非承认,鸿蒙的短板在于生态环境不如安卓,华为手机在海外的销售占有不菲的份额,但谷歌的安卓系统依然是海外市场的主流,鸿蒙系统在海外要想把安卓系统替换掉,尚需时日。# m/ ?% f! A2 T5 L: }( {( p
/ [. y$ g; ~$ N% q" S3 U4 \
! ~* M: j4 R/ N
" v* Q6 m2 s% d: h0 v
9 _& U U& p2 P J# N根据余承东的介绍,8月10日发布的荣耀智慧屏产品将首发搭载鸿蒙OS。对于安卓开发者而言,从安卓迁移到鸿蒙系统的工作量很小,甚至只要1到2天就行了。
1 }' U4 ]7 s7 K7 J% x- h% }
7 L- e; n( f7 d; Z# E
! @9 Z) `# [; w- A( r我们可以分析出,鸿蒙系统虽然不是专门用于手机,但并不意味着它不能用于手机,甚至随时准备着用于手机。
) p5 ^# @: ~% u6 l+ z" j8 K) p
1 p7 U+ w' V5 R& z" p L+ B) l6 H2 d2 O$ [# `
值得一提的是,鸿蒙系统是完全开源的,换言之,无论是国内厂商还是国外厂商均可以随意使用鸿蒙OS,包括PC厂商,物联网厂商,服务器厂商,电视厂商,智能穿戴厂商等。
7 {. N* W0 h! u/ C; n$ b m
! P8 Q/ _7 h0 W8 _3 g# Q2 e" G6 i( W' I3 w9 o2 v
EMUI 10爆改安卓- Y) H3 f0 @/ v- h4 w
q* H; i9 z1 [
EMUI 10 是专为手机打造的操作系统,这次华为爆改了安卓系统。依然延续“天生快、一生快”的优势,并在“18个月不卡”的基础上更进一步,实现30个月性能劣化低于6%。
0 }, B0 Z! U1 z& M7 }
6 D/ Q# |. r9 r
8 h/ s% H; u6 J- N5 A) O
7 f% H7 U# z" g3 m5 p6 e5 F# \( I/ J: C7 e3 r6 A
EMUI 10还不是基于自研的鸿蒙系统打造,但是EMUI与华为研发的一系列技术依然有极大关联,它也支持方舟编译器,支持多语言跨平台,从安卓迁移到鸿蒙系统,开发量非常小。' O+ u5 @2 b; C3 v+ u- w) m
& A: |. W5 c4 v
8 R& e/ u2 f8 E0 r+ E4 f3 \+ n

k( f' X6 m+ @* H+ ?, i) g2 ~/ q) ?' S
既然说是爆改安卓,那究竟华为动了那些安卓底层东西呢?EMUI 10有3大关键分布式技术,这里的分布式技术和鸿蒙系统上的类似,鲁sir就不再重复了。也就是说,虽然EMUI 10 没有基于鸿蒙OS,但鸿蒙的一些架构和算法也都用上了。- | D- _) v2 u2 @" j! E+ S
5 t0 j' z5 o p+ |
% x6 i! O) L6 h/ h. y" S3 F
+ o+ J/ ]6 a7 z7 c/ O大家最关心的重点来啦,哪些机型可以升级呢?EMUI 10不仅支持最新的产品,也向前代产品兼容,华为将发力老机型升级适配进程,让更多用户享受到最新科技。下一代Mate系列将首发搭载EMUI10,9月8日P30系列将启动EMUI10的Beta升级尝鲜。
/ P% G! J) f$ H4 C4 v. ]) G2 \$ c3 i" z! e+ K3 W
5 e0 n3 F4 |) e& E7 h4 N$ p

- t( b& t$ F* f8 s0 V( [. Q* c
* {1 ?, t1 u# L2 Q除了鸿蒙系统和EMUI 10 ,华为开发者大会上还介绍了很多比较有趣的东西,鲁sir要是一一说完估计能说到明天天亮,所以你们懂的,想搜啥搜啥,度娘搜搜新闻还是靠谱的。/ v2 V6 T1 ?! X: z, P
# k) J2 U/ `3 F# y5 V, S0 q+ q# z H: L3 b" D
鲁sir更想说的是鸿蒙系统,可能现在的鸿蒙系统是还不够成熟完善,不能安全媲美安卓,甚至可能有不少的bug,但是从发布会来看,华为确实做出了东西的,不是PPT发布会。 k1 G3 m0 u K, y3 Y8 F" G% ^1 v3 g
0 E' b s: W7 C9 o V: S3 F" [ d
5 p3 E9 x/ B" i
鸿蒙系统对于华为的重要性不言而喻,但它还有更重要的意义,对于行业来说,他是一次改革性的研发,一次从底层换新的机会,一次5G时代的颠覆。而对于国人来说这是我们真正拥有了自己的操作系统,它不仅代表着我们的科技、创新能力在不断的进步,也证实了那句话,“国人当自强”。
) \& x2 |! E' Y# O( W/ f+ `- ^. g5 Q9 h9 @$ L1 t4 P7 ?
( E9 c; p, n3 w# e/ Z7 w) j
鲁sir有话说
- x& ^+ S* \3 E3 V. O2 K: I1 ?7 Q▼ % M" n- M% E) @$ ~) W1 {2 e" `
或许可以从技术层面骂鸿蒙,但是从行业层面和更宏观的角度来讲,找不到骂的理由。0 z) B1 p0 n: T6 B; W# B$ V" R
新机 │ 8月共7款新机抢先看
, x! T8 Q, O6 s: [降价 │ 小米降价300友商跟进
+ _" u: M7 _* `/ s( s9 d5 c6 r/ f8 v往系统 │ EMUI 10升级机型一览
; p6 D7 F3 K6 L新闻 │ 苹果出货量被华为超越
' Y4 ?' ~0 w& [' G期新机 │ 3分钟看懂Note10系列& ^1 w2 k+ M2 }5 Z/ ?) H, Y
新机 │ 努比亚Z20能颠覆摄影?. d! t5 u+ i$ ]& ~9 A- o) v N
回新闻 │ 华为在测试鸿蒙OS手机
, h6 `9 c$ C2 R% P8 |新机 │ 新iPhone价格被曝光1 D% b% |2 o/ p; J3 F
顾9 i4 v. @+ L0 g* R
) B$ l0 v6 F2 X4 Q9 Y ' G: [( E# C/ g# s
' x( R G/ x! C: ~* R, C- B) F% Z1 q 戳原文,给你好看!- P& J# C5 o: F. s: j
来源:http://mp.weixin.qq.com/s?src=11×tamp=1565359204&ver=1780&signature=G5CLeZxmg4gsIaMie9-S5Sjj4V4B3V5WZ7Sw2iKeluOJljTjFWCSkZ4flJ*JaWGk6uaAHDmb1yz*tiegfYlnCGdvBrOlXKGSFRtbU*-SjTxPVTVbsY55JEnpucqqMqhd&new=1
; ?* W. H$ K5 p V- \7 s# C2 D免责声明:如果侵犯了您的权益,请联系站长,我们会及时删除侵权内容,谢谢合作! |
本帖子中包含更多资源
您需要 登录 才可以下载或查看,没有账号?立即注册
×
|